Last buoy

Line 9 11 pm
Theaters’ part of town
A couple
The two of them crumbling
He’s in a better shape
Than she is so
He helps her along
All those stairs
The long platforms
Little step by little step
That must hurt
They’re not rich
They would have taken a cab
Yet they find money for the shows
Alive still

A simple old lady

Last train on Line 9
There’s this woman
Older, poor, spent
She has a ring
On her left hand
So she’s married
She’s obviously going
Home from work
Kids long gone
This late
Her husband
Had to cook dinner
For himself
Her eyes don’t say
That she’s thinking of him
Oblivious of drama
She’s picking her nose
